Streamline Your Cleaning Service Booking with Our Innovative Web Application
Project Information
Service
Complete Application Development
Category
Web And Mobile Application
Problem Statement
The client, a leading cleaning service provider, recognized the need for a comprehensive online solution to streamline their booking process and enhance the overall customer experience. The existing manual system was inefficient, leading to difficulties in managing bookings, scheduling cleaners, and providing real-time updates to customers. The client sought a web-based application that would allow customers to easily book cleaning services, select the desired service type (house cleaning, office cleaning, pool cleaning), specify the number of rooms, and choose the preferred date and time. Additionally, the application needed to support online payments and provide a platform for cleaners to register and manage their schedules. To address these challenges, the client approached our team to develop a cutting-edge cleaning service booking application.
Project Planning
Our team conducted a thorough analysis of the client’s requirements and the target market. We identified the key features and functionalities that would be essential for the success of the application. The project plan included the development of a user-friendly web interface, a robust backend API, and an administrative dashboard for the client to manage the cleaning services. The technology stack selected for this project included React.js for the front-end, Node.js for the API and administrative dashboard, and MySQL for the database. To facilitate secure online payments, we integrated Stripe as the payment gateway, allowing customers to make seamless transactions. The project was executed using an agile development methodology, with regular communication and updates with the client. Our team collaborated closely with the client to ensure that all their requirements were met, and any changes or additional features were promptly addressed.
Execution
The development of the cleaning service booking application was carried out in several phases, each focusing on a specific set of features and functionalities. 1. User Interface Design: Our UI/UX designers created a visually appealing and intuitive interface that would provide a seamless user experience. The web application allowed customers to easily navigate through the booking process, select the desired cleaning service, specify the number of rooms, and choose the preferred date and time. 2. Backend API Development: The Node.js-based backend API was designed to handle all the business logic, including user authentication, booking management, cleaner registration, and integration with the Stripe payment gateway. 3. Administrative Dashboard: We developed a comprehensive administrative dashboard for the client, enabling them to manage the cleaning services, view booking details, track cleaner schedules, and generate reports. 4. Integration and Testing: Throughout the development process, our team conducted rigorous testing to ensure the seamless integration of all the components and the overall functionality of the application.
Delivery
The cleaning service booking application was successfully delivered to the client, meeting all the specified requirements. The application was optimized for search engines, ensuring that customers could easily find and access the service. The key features of the delivered application include: – Intuitive booking process: Customers can easily select the desired cleaning service, specify the number of rooms, and choose the preferred date and time. – Online payments: Customers can make secure payments through Stripe, PayPal, or other supported payment gateways. – Cleaner registration: Cleaners can register on the platform and manage their schedules. – Booking tracking: Customers can track the status of their bookings and leave reviews or ratings after the service is completed. – Administrative dashboard: The client can manage the cleaning services, view booking details, track cleaner schedules, and generate reports.
Conclusion
The cleaning service booking application developed by our team has been a resounding success for the client. The application has streamlined the booking process, improved customer satisfaction, and enhanced the overall efficiency of the cleaning service operations. The use of SEO-friendly keywords throughout the application has also contributed to its visibility and accessibility for potential customers. The client has expressed their satisfaction with the project’s outcome and the seamless collaboration with our team. The application has become a valuable asset for the client, enabling them to expand their reach, improve customer engagement, and drive business growth.